We are a small private campground at our home on 10 acres. Offering stays for travelers and visitors. No frills just a beautiful place to stay and rest. Self-contained RVs/Vans/Travel Trailers of all kinds. Up to 32' that you are pulling... In your request let me know what kind of RV/size that you have. We usually respond right away unless its in the middle of the night. We have one 30 amp/water site, one site with water only. Other sites for boondocking (dry camping only) Not far from the Okefenokee national refuge, the Okefenokee swamp park, and the Folkston train funnel. 35+ miles to the east coast. Lots to see and do here. St. Mary's, GA is directly east. Fernandina & Amelia Beaches, FL and Jekyll island/St. Simons, GA..
